Eligibility Requirements for Applicants
To ensure the program benefits those who are most prepared and committed, certain eligibility criteria have been established for the Digital Training Academy. Prospective applicants are strongly advised to review these requirements carefully before commencing their application.
General Eligibility Criteria
- Nigerian Citizenship: Applicants must be citizens of Nigeria, residing within the country.
- Age Requirement: Typically, applicants should fall within a specific age bracket, often between 18 and 35 years old, although this may vary slightly depending on the specific program guidelines.
- Educational Background: A minimum of a Senior Secondary School Certificate (SSCE) or its equivalent is usually required. Some specialized tracks might require higher educational qualifications (e.g., OND, HND, B.Sc.) or demonstrable foundational knowledge.
- Basic Digital Literacy: While the program aims to build advanced skills, a foundational understanding of computer usage, internet navigation, and basic software applications (like Microsoft Office Suite) is often a prerequisite for the Digital Training Academy.
- Commitment and Availability: Applicants must demonstrate a strong commitment to completing the intensive training program and be available for the duration of the course, which may include virtual or in-person sessions.
Required Documents
Applicants should prepare the following documents, typically in digital format (scanned copies or clear photographs), for upload during the application process:
- Valid Means of Identification: National ID Card, Voter’s Card, International Passport, or Driver’s License.
- Academic Certificates: SSCE, OND, HND, B.Sc. certificates, or other relevant qualifications.
- Birth Certificate or Declaration of Age.
- Passport Photograph: Recent, clear, and professionally taken.
- Proof of Residency: Utility bill or a letter from a community leader (if required).
- Curriculum Vitae (CV) / Resume: Highlighting any relevant experience or projects, even if informal.
- Personal Statement/Letter of Motivation: A brief essay explaining why you want to join the program, your career aspirations, and how you believe the DTA will help you achieve them. This is a critical part of your application to the Digital Training Academy.
It is crucial to have all documents ready and in the specified format (e.g., PDF, JPEG) to avoid delays during the application process.

Selection Process and What to Expect After Applying
After the application portal closes, a rigorous selection process will commence to identify the most suitable candidates from the thousands of applicants for the Digital Training Academy.
Phase 1: Initial Screening
- Automated Checks: Applications will first undergo an automated screening to verify basic eligibility criteria (e.g., age, educational qualification, complete documentation).
- Document Verification: Submitted documents will be reviewed for authenticity and compliance.
Phase 2: Aptitude and Digital Literacy Assessments
- Online Tests: Shortlisted candidates may be invited to take online aptitude tests designed to assess their logical reasoning, problem-solving skills, and foundational digital literacy. These tests help gauge a candidate’s potential to absorb and apply complex digital concepts.
- Technical Assessments (for specific tracks): For certain specialized tracks (e.g., software development), a basic technical assessment might be administered to evaluate existing knowledge or aptitude for coding/design.
Phase 3: Interviews (if applicable)
- Virtual or In-Person: A subset of candidates may be invited for virtual or in-person interviews. These interviews aim to assess communication skills, motivation, commitment, and alignment with the program’s objectives.
- Panel Interview: Interviews are typically conducted by a panel of experts from the DTA or partner organizations, assessing suitability for the Digital Training Academy.
Phase 4: Final Selection and Notification
- Merit-Based Selection: The final selection will be based on a combination of academic qualifications, assessment scores, interview performance, and overall suitability for the chosen training track.
- Notification: Successful candidates will be notified via email and/or SMS. The official DTA website will also likely publish a list of selected participants for the Digital Training Academy. Unsuccessful applicants may also receive a notification.
Onboarding and Program Commencement
- Orientation: Selected participants will undergo an orientation program to familiarize them with the DTA curriculum, rules, expectations, and resources of the Digital Training Academy.
- Logistics: Information regarding training schedules, platforms (online/physical), and any required equipment will be provided.
- Program Start: The training will officially commence shortly after the onboarding phase, adhering to the announced timelines.

Challenges and Considerations
While the Digital Training Academy presents an incredible opportunity, it’s important to acknowledge potential challenges and considerations that both the program organizers and participants might face.
1. Internet Access and Infrastructure
- Connectivity Gaps: Despite advancements, reliable and affordable internet access remains a challenge in some parts of Nigeria, which could impact online learning components.
- Mitigation: The government may need to explore partnerships for subsidized data plans or establish community learning centers with high-speed internet to support participants of the Digital Training Academy.
2. Power Supply
- Electricity Instability: Inconsistent power supply can disrupt learning schedules and impact the ability of participants to engage fully, especially with practical, computer-intensive tasks.
- Mitigation: Participants might need to invest in personal power solutions (e.g., inverters, power banks), or the program could provide access to solar-powered learning hubs.
3. Participant Commitment and Retention
- Program Intensity: Digital skills training can be rigorous and demanding. Maintaining motivation and commitment throughout the program duration is crucial for success in the Digital Training Academy.
- Mitigation: Strong mentorship, peer support groups, and engaging curriculum design can help improve retention rates.
4. Scalability and Sustainability
- Maintaining Quality: Scaling up to 36,000 participants while maintaining high-quality instruction and support is a significant logistical challenge for the Digital Training Academy.
- Long-term Funding: Ensuring sustainable funding models beyond the initial cohort is vital for the program’s longevity and continued impact.
5. Ensuring Equitable Access
- Geographical Distribution: Ensuring that participants are genuinely selected from all states and regions, including underserved communities, requires careful planning and outreach.
- Gender Balance: Actively encouraging female participation in typically male-dominated tech fields is important for inclusive growth.
Addressing these challenges proactively will be key to the DTA’s long-term success and its ability to deliver on its promise of transforming Nigeria’s digital landscape.
